The Bund in Shanghai offers a visually stunning and tactically diverse environment for Call of Duty: Black Ops 7. This iconic waterfront promenade is characterized by its impressive colonial-era buildings on one side and the futuristic Pudong skyline across the river on the other. The level des often incorporates both the grand architecture of the historic buildings, providing ample cover and verticality, and the more open spaces along the riverfront, which can lead to intense long-range engagements. Players will find themselves navigating crowded streets, rooftop access points, and potentially even underground tunnels or docks, all while dealing with a sificant enemy presence.
